Flow Malachite Velvet Fabric draws on the fluid beauty of copper-rich stone, with swirling shades of jade green flowing across a deep black ground in a marbled ink design. The soft sheen of velvet enhances the pattern’s natural movement, catching the light to reveal layered tonal depths that shift subtly as you view it. Evocative of Art Deco glamour with a bold, contemporary edge, this fabric invites drama and elegance in equal measure.

Ideal for statement upholstery, luxe curtains or striking soft furnishings, Flow Malachite is a designer velvet that adds richness to both traditional and modern interiors. It is available in None FR for residential use, Standard FR for domestic upholstery or contract drapery (BS 5852:1), and Crib 5 for commercial upholstery projects (BS 5852:2006 Clause 11).
